Question: 35

Which of the following describes a requirement in FINRA Rule 2261 - Disclosure of Financial Condition?

  • A. When requested by a customer, the member broker firm provides its financial condition from its most recent balance sheet.
  • B. When a customer purchases securities representing a 10% increase in his portfolio, the broker dealer automatically provides its most recent year-to-date income statement.
  • C. When the member broker firm is owned by a parent company, whenever the parent company declares a dividend, the broker firm automatically provides the amount of dividend per share.
  • D. When a customer opens a margin account, the broker dealer discloses the total amount of loans the broker dealer has outstanding to all customers.

Correct Answer: A

Explanation:

A: Choice A correctly describes a requirement of the rule. The disclosure of financial condition may be electronic or printed. Choices B, C, and D are not requirements of this rule.
